Curtains Up! Boxville Creator Triomatica Games Announces Theatre-Themed Logic Puzzler I Want to Play the Villain!

Get ready to take centre stage and embrace your dark side! Triomatica Games, the award-winning Ukrainian indie studio celebrated for its gorgeous hand-drawn puzzle game Boxville, has officially announced its next big project: I Want to Play the Villain! This new theatre-themed logic puzzle game is coming to virtually every major platform—PC, PlayStation, Xbox, Nintendo Switch, iOS, and Android.

Stepping Into the Spotlight: What is I Want to Play the Villain!?

Known for their signature hand-drawn aesthetic and clever game design, Triomatica Games is bringing the drama of the stage straight to your screen.

I Want to Play the Villain! Shifts away from traditional heroes and puts players in the shoes of the antagonist. Built around rich theatrical motifs, dramatic flair, and mind-bending logic puzzles, the game challenges players to manipulate scenarios, outsmart the “heroes,” and orchestrate the ultimate villainous performance.

Try It First: Free Steam Demo Coming August 17th

You won’t have to wait long to get a front-row seat. Triomatica Games announced that a free playable demo will launch on Steam on August 17th.

Release Date & Target Platforms

Triomatica Games is ensuring no puzzle fan gets left behind by launching I Want to Play the Villain! across desktop, console, and mobile platforms simultaneously.

  • Target Release Window: Q1 2027
  • Platforms: PC (Steam), PlayStation, Xbox, Nintendo Switch, iOS, and Android
